GOVERNING DOCUMENT

The Association for Family Therapy is a company limited by guarantee, governed by its Memorandum & Articles of Association which were updated and adopted by special resolution at the EGM dated 13[th] March 2023. It is registered with the Charity Commission, number 1063639.

OBJECTIVES, ACTIVITIES AND ACHIEVEMENTS

The Association's objectives are to benefit the public by the promotion, by all available means, of the scientific study, practice, research and teaching of family therapy and to bring together those of whatsoever professional discipline who are concerned with the care or treatment of families.

The Charity's governing documents are the Memorandum and Articles of Association which were updated and adopted by special resolution at the AGM in September 2014.

In order to achieve its objectives the Association can:

Arrange, organise and assist in the provision of conferences, courses, debates and other meetings. Provide advice and information in the form of magazines, journals, pamphlets, podcasts and videos and utilise social media where appropriate.

The Association has continued to publish Context (the Association's magazine) six times a year and also through Wiley our academic journal (JOFT) four issues a year.

2022 Membership of the Association was 2,870, the 2021 Membership was 2,541.

In the coming year, the Association will continue to publish both CONTEXT and JOFT, organise webinars, support a number of training initiatives, monitor professional conduct and competence through a comprehensive UKCP re-accreditation process, promote the profession and encourage and support its members to gain further professional qualifications and UKCP registration. The Association will invest heavily in designing and installing a digitisation process and returning membership services in-house. The Association will also continue to work with other related organisations to promote and develop family and systemic practice and employment opportunities.

PRINCIPAL ACTIVITY

The principal activity of the company in the year under review was that of promoting the study, practice, research and teaching of family therapy.

Trustees are elected by the members at the annual general meeting or may be co-opted by the elected trustees for their experience, specialist knowledge or because of their role within the organisation. Trustees are provided with informal induction by the chief executive officer and other employees as appropriate. They are also made aware of the Charity Commission's document for Trustees and Governance. "The Hallmarks of an Effective Charity". Board members are allowed to attend specific training days that they feel are necessary to update their knowledge and skills. The Trustees are all unpaid volunteers and may claim reasonable out of pocket expenses. The Board of Directors and Trustees delegate the day-today management of the Association to the chief executive officer, employees, paid professional officers and chairs of committees, who meet regularly. The full Board of Directors & Trustees meet monthly via Zoom. Accounts are reported monthly at Board meetings.

FUNDS

The Association aims to hold sufficient reserves to underwrite all its ventures and to be able to embark upon projects without fear of incurring a deficit in either the short or long term, and this includes providing, where required, additional support for the Annual AFT Conference and other ad-hoc training workshops to ensure that they remain affordable for delegates. Cash reserves at 31[st] December 2022 were £488,000.

12. TRUSTEE EXPENSES

During the year expenses of £21,247 were met by the charity for 7 trustees. The expenses reimbursed to the Trustees were in respect of travel, IT, stationery and other sundry expenses which were incurred to enable Trustees to attend meetings held in furtherance of the charity’s work.
